Contrasts and complexities of Africa
Africa is the second largest continent in the world.
There are 54 independent countries, 1.1 billion people, 3,000 ethnic
groups, and 2,000 spoken languages.
Africa is now one of the most rapidly urbanizing parts of the world with
projections that urban population will increase to 50% by 2030 and
60% by 2050.
